Girls High School Recap: Commack Defeats Ross School

It was a dominating performance by the Commack High School Girls Tennis team, as they were victorious over the Ross School 7-0 in a Monday afternoon match at Commack. The Commack girls are now 5-2 on the season, and will face off against a tough Half Hollow Hills West team on Tuesday at Commack.

The windy conditions didn’t affect the Commack girls play, as they defended their home court. All singles and doubles teams won in straight sets over their opponents.

In first singles, seventh grader, Kim Liao defeated the Ross School’s Amanda Mintz, 6-1, 6-0. Second singles player Dara Danzinger defeated Rory Gallagher 6-3, 6-2, while in third singles, Amanda Imamorato defeated Hannah Gallagher 6-2, 6-1. In fourth singles, Julia Kinelis defeated Sophie Casey 6-1, 6-0.

In the doubles matches, the first doubles team of Jackie Guidice & Amanda Cave was dominant in their win over Ross School’s Daisy Gallagher & Zoe Yektai 6-1, 6-2. Izzy Ostrowski & Alexa Corben teamed up in second doubles and defeated Kendall Scala & Kanami Mikami 6-1, 6-1. In the final match of the day, the third doubles team of Shelly Gupta & Emma Matz defeated Laila Murphy & Livia Azevedo 6-2, 6-0.

“We have a great team and a lot of depth on our team,” said Commack's first-year Head Coach Jackie Clark. “We are working hard this season to improve our skills, and are up for the challenge of facing any team.”

Clark added that her team was chasing Half Hollow Hills East in the standings, who is a perfect 7-0 in conference play.

“We’ve already been beaten by them twice already, and Hills East is definitely the team to beat in our league.”
